California emissions program is another attemp at doing something right done oh so wrong. From it's inception the science has been wrong and the enforcement has been ridiculous. It's been that way as long as I've wrenched on cars. It's also the reason I told them to stuff my license.

Example; Gross Polluter, your vehicle fails miserably due to a failed sensor, or cat etc.. OK, so fix it and get on with it? Nope! For five years you have to test the vehicle every year as a penalty.

Emissions control is a good thing, if done right. I remember the days when the air was brown and my lungs hurt for no reason. So, took this little truck to an exhaust shop since the cat wasn't going to fit. I didn't like the U-bolt clamps to seal up the slip joints in the "universal" exhaust system, so I hd the guy weld up all the joints. The cat was about 5" too long so the guy ended up taking about 5" off it's total length and flanging up both ends. All installed, it has a pretty tight fit, the headers are within 1/2" of the frame rails and torsion bars. I think I'll wrap the torsion bar. Sound is pretty quiet at idle and cruise with an acceptable noise level under power. There is a bit of a raspy note when gettin' on it. Hearders are looking good and had no issues with the install. T the pipe from the header flange was pretty tight and has U-bolt clamps to hold it together. I recommend welding that piece up. For the cat? don't waste your money on direct fit, the flanges don't fit, and likely too long or short. For the cat back I would just have a shop fab it up, probably cost less and the Magnaflow muff in the LC kit can be improved upon. If I had done a little more research I would have just had a shop fab the exhaust with mandrel bends and used a Dynomax muff.

Now to see if it'll pass smog.

So, replaced the cat, still high on CO. Decided to clean injectors. Found the injectors that were in the truck were rated at 208cc/min as opposed to the stock flow of 195cc/min. The stock ECU can compensate for 8-10% and the 208s are @13% too big. Installed a set of stockers balanced at 188cc/min and we'll see how that goes. Might just change the O2 sensor for S&G.

New exhaust system, stock injectors, had the pipe sniffed and the idle HC is 7ppm and CO comes in at a whopping 0.00% with the 2500 RPM HC at 9ppm and the CO tips in at 0.00%. Now to find a test station next week and get my registation done.

So, took this thing down to test. Idle HCs were at 100ppm and 2500rpm was 138ppm, CO zero either way. Kicker is it sat for more than an hour before they tested it and the engine and cat were NOT up to temp. Still passed. If they did the test right it would have run cleaner.
